Abstract

The invention relates to the technical field of electric-welding equipment, and particularly relates to a wall hanging rack of a welder and a wall hanging welder device. The wall hanging rack comprises a rotary arm rack, wherein a mounting structure for mounting the welder is arranged on the rotary arm rack, and a front arm rack is also arranged at the hanging end of the rotary arm rack; the front arm rack is assembled together with the rotary arm rack through a universal joint; an elastic dragging part which is used for preventing the front arm rack from dropping naturally is also arranged between the rotary arm rack and the front arm rack, and a mounting structure which is used for mounting a welding wire feeding machine is arranged at the front end of the front arm rack. Through the adoption of the wall hanging rack and the wall hanging welder device, the problem that for the wall hanging rack of the existing welder, the operation area scope of the welder can be narrowed, is solved.

Background technology
In most welding shops, welding machine and wire feeder of welder are to be all placed on groundly, although this arrangement is the mode of generally using, it but exists many problems, for example: 1) welding machine and wire-feed motor will take ground space, affecting place workpiece puts, uses; 2) ground is more messy, affects workshop image; 3) welding cable and electrode holder cable for a long time on workpiece, ground La Laila go, the wearing and tearing of insulating barrier foreskin comparatively fast must often be changed cable, increase production cost, if carelessness a bit a little, find not in time insulating covering wearing and tearing replacing in time, can cause that the electric leakage personnel that cause get an electric shock, the serious personnel that the cause injures and deaths of getting an electric shock; 4) cable is pullled for a long time in workpiece, easily causes that workpiece is hung up, workpiece turning pounds the disconnected cable bad accident that causes, and causes personnel's electric shock accidents when serious; 5) when welding work pieces profile is larger, operating personnel are mobile welding position ceaselessly, wants moved by hand wire-feed motor simultaneously, and wire-feed motor adds that welding wire weight is 15 to 20KG, the long-term mobile working strength of welding personnel that greatly increased undoubtedly; 6) in order to reduce as much as possible welding personnel, moving the labour intensity of wire-feed motor, is generally to adopt little wire reel, and every dish wire welding is received and finally must be had the welding wire of 3m left and right to use, and the use of shallow bid welding wire has increased the waste to welding wire undoubtedly greatly.Although the mode of ground configuration welding machine is denounced by people for many years always, but do not have all the time a kind of particularly preferred solution to occur.
But, be accompanied by constantly highlighting of the problems referred to above, in industry, have to start to pay close attention to these problems and occurred accordingly the solution that some are basic, the Chinese patent application that wherein publication No. is CN103418953A discloses a kind of welding machine hanger bracket, this welding machine hanger bracket comprises that the end and two is connected on the fixed mount on base, on fixed mount, assemble the crane span structure of swing-arm type, assemble suspension arrangement on crane span structure, suspension arrangement can be used to assemble welding machine.This welding machine hanger bracket can be realized the operation of soaring of welding machine, therefore, can solve it and take the problems such as ground space, breakdown operation environment, cable wearing and tearing, mobile inconvenience.But simply welding machine is hung to soar and can not solve all problems, for example when the workpiece volume of welding when larger or hour, the crane span structure of swing-arm type there will be the problem that cannot cross workpiece or reach workpiece, after being about to welding machine and simply slinging, what caused that welding machine can work area scope dwindles; In addition, the suspension that above-mentioned welding machine hanger bracket has only been realized welding machine is soared, and welding wire still on the ground, and it does not solve welding wire and moves inconvenient problem, therefore also certainly just can not solve the problem of welding wire waste.
Summary of the invention
The object of the present invention is to provide a kind of welding machine wall hanging frame, to solve existing welding machine hanger bracket, can dwindle the problem of welding machine work area scope.
Meanwhile, the present invention also aims to provide the wall-hanging welder device that uses above-mentioned welding machine wall hanging frame.
In order to address the above problem, welding machine wall hanging frame is by the following technical solutions: welding machine wall hanging frame, comprise Rotating boom, Rotating boom is provided with for the mounting structure of welding machine is installed, the free end of Rotating boom is also provided with front jib, front jib is assembled together by universal joint and Rotating boom, is also provided with the elasticity drawing part for preventing that front jib from naturally drooping between Rotating boom and front jib, and the front end of front jib is provided with for the mounting structure of welding wire feeder is installed.
On described Rotating boom, be also provided with welding wire volume installing rack.
Described welding wire volume installing rack is the suspension bracket of being located on Rotating boom.
Described universal joint comprises connector, the vertical rotating shaft coordinating with Rotating boom and the horizontal rotating shaft being rotatably assorted with front jib.
On described Rotating boom and front jib, be equipped with welding wire conduit.
Wall-hanging welder device is by the following technical solutions: wall-hanging welder device, comprise Rotating boom and be assemblied in the welding machine on Rotating boom, the free end of Rotating boom is also provided with front jib, front jib is assembled together by universal joint and Rotating boom, between Rotating boom and front jib, be also provided with the elasticity drawing part for preventing that front jib from naturally drooping, the front end of front jib is provided with welding wire feeder.
On described Rotating boom, be also provided with welding wire volume installing rack.
Described welding wire volume installing rack is the suspension bracket of being located on Rotating boom.
Described universal joint comprises connector, the vertical rotating shaft coordinating with Rotating boom and the horizontal rotating shaft being rotatably assorted with front jib.
On described Rotating boom and front jib, be equipped with welding wire conduit.
Because the free end of the Rotating boom of this welding machine wall hanging frame is also provided with front jib, and front jib is assembled together by universal joint and Rotating boom, between Rotating boom and front jib, be also provided with the elasticity drawing part for preventing that front jib from naturally drooping, the front end of front jib is provided with for the mounting structure of welding wire feeder is installed, therefore, in the process of using, can be by welding wire feeder be arranged on front jib and with front jib and be moved, now, welding gun just also can be along with front jib moves together, when running into large-scale workpiece, can by between front jib and Rotating boom up and down or horizontal folding and expansion so that welding wire feeder reaches the different parts of workpiece, when running into less workpiece, can bring in and make welding wire feeder adapt to the position of welding gun by overhanging of drop-down front jib, Rotating boom, the structural design that front jib is welded with a wire-feed motor makes the welding gun of welding machine can reach left and right, the optional position of front and back height, thereby can solve the problem that existing welding machine hanger bracket can dwindle welding machine work area scope.
Further, the setting of welding wire volume installing rack can realize the liftoff of welding wire and servo-actuated with Rotating boom, thereby can adopt the welding wire volume of large volume, reduces the waste to welding wire; Adopt the conveniently installation to welding wire volume of welding wire volume installing rack of hanger structure; Welding wire conduit can effectively prevent the problems such as the winding, knotting of welding wire, can greatly reduce the fault rate of welding machine in welding process.

The specific embodiment
The embodiment of wall-hanging welder device, as shown in Figure 1-2, this device comprises welding machine wall hanging frame and welding machine 11 and corresponding accessory two parts thereof.
Welding machine wall hanging frame comprises Rotating boom 12 and is located at the front jib 13 of Rotating boom 12 front ends, Rotating boom 12 comprises cantilever beam 121 and a brace 122 of a level, wherein the rear end of cantilever beam 121 and brace 122 is all hinged on the column 15 in workshop by a jointed shaft 14, and cantilever beam 121 can be around jointed shaft 14 rotations, front jib 13 is assembled together by a universal joint and Rotating boom 12, in the present embodiment, universal joint comprises connector 16 and is located at vertical rotating shaft 17 and the horizontal rotating shaft 18 on connector 16, wherein vertical rotating shaft 17 links together Rotating boom 12 and connector 16, horizontal rotating shaft 18 links together connector 16 and front jib 13, structure by universal joint is known, front jib 13 both can be done elevating movement with respect to Rotating boom 12, can in horizontal plane, swing with respect to Rotating boom 12 again, in order to prevent that the front end of front jib 13 from dropping automatically, between the front end of front jib 13 and Rotating boom 12, be also provided with elasticity drawing part, in the present embodiment, what elasticity drawing part specifically adopted is helical spring 19, in order to facilitate butt welding machine wall hanging frame to operate accordingly, the front end place of front jib 13 is also provided with and drives handle, in the present embodiment, drive handle to comprise a pull bar 20 and be connected to pull bar 20 and front jib 13 between chain 21, for the convenient movement to welding wire volume, avoid welding wire to become impeding that welding machine moves, on Rotating boom 12, be also provided with welding wire volume installing rack 22, in the present embodiment, what welding wire volume installing rack 22 specifically adopted is the suspension bracket being fixed on Rotating boom 12, adopting suspension bracket is for convenient installation and replacing to welding wire volume, in order to guarantee the smooth uncoiling of welding wire and according to the path walking of setting, to be also provided with welding wire conduit 23 on Rotating boom 12 and front jib 13.
Rotating boom 12 is provided with welding machine mounting structure, in the present embodiment, welding machine mounting structure is located at the top of cantilever beam 121 place, one end of close jointed shaft 14 of Rotating boom 12, welding machine 11 is fixedly assemblied in welding machine mounting structure place, due to the rear end near Rotating boom 12, therefore operate more laborsaving; The annex of welding machine 11 mainly refers to welding wire feeder 24 and welding wire volume 25, the front end place of front jib 13 is provided with welding wire feeder mounting structure, welding wire feeder 24 is just arranged on this mounting structure, welding wire volume 25 is arranged on welding wire volume installing rack 22, and its one end is passed welding wire conduit, after welding wire feeder, arrived welding gun 26.
In other embodiment of wall-hanging welder device, universal joint can also adopt universal ball joint etc.
